For the archives...
I've finally found a solution to the keyboard
freezing problem.  I don't know why it only 
freezes on some systems and not on others, but
it actually has something to do with the USB
support I believe.  I was searching google
again and found mention of a bios setting that
needed to be changed.  There is a setting in the
bios for the HP Pavilion ze4125 for legacy USB
support.  It must be disabled.  I just finished
playing with the 2.0rc version I was linked to
a while back.  The only problem I have now is
